What is the highest mountain in the Andes? This question often comes to mind when discussing the majestic mountain range that stretches across South America. The Andes, one of the longest mountain ranges in the world, boasts a variety of towering peaks that have captivated explorers and adventurers for centuries. Among these majestic peaks, one stands out as the highest: Aconcagua.

Aconcagua, located in Argentina, reaches an impressive height of 22,838 feet (6,961 meters). It is not only the highest mountain in the Andes but also the highest peak in the Western Hemisphere. The ascent to the summit of Aconcagua is a challenging endeavor, requiring trekkers to navigate treacherous terrain, extreme weather conditions, and high altitude. Despite the difficulties, many mountaineers are drawn to the allure of reaching the top of this iconic peak.

The ascent to the summit of Aconcagua is not only a physical challenge but also a mental one. Trekkers must be prepared for extreme weather conditions, including strong winds, freezing temperatures, and heavy snowfall. High altitude sickness is also a concern, as the air becomes thinner as one climbs higher. Proper acclimatization and training are essential for a successful ascent.
